Show us your mugs! #MugTour

31/08/2014

If you’re a regular reader of Being Mrs C then you’ll have realised by now that I’m rather nosey. I love the insight into other people’s lives that social media gives you and it’s just one of the reasons why I’ve become a big fan of Instagram.

To me, Instagram is as the name suggests – a capture of an instant of time in someone’s life. I don’t really go in for the fully staged photos so much – mainly due to lack of time – and I’m far more interested to see real life in people’s homes and the places they go than just stage-managed snippets.

Over the last year or so Aly from Bug Bird Bee and I have been happily sharing virtual cups of tea (and coffee) with each over on Twitter – simply enjoying chatting away with each other when we both sat down for a cuppa, much as you do with someone in real life. As we both discovered Instagram some of our chat moved over there along with pictures of our cups of tea. Soon the #mycuppa and #igteaclub hashtags were born and more people started to join in sharing pictures of their morning cups of tea, coffee shop lattes and cappuccinos, and mugs of bedtime cocoa. With Instagram users all over the world one of us might just be getting up with a mug of Earl Grey whilst someone else is curling up with a hot chocolate before heading to bed. People in winter have been hugging their mugs for warmth, whilst those in sunnier climes instead swapped their hot drink for an iced tea or coffee.

Sitting down with a cuppa – or grabbing one on the go – is such a key part of so many people’s days that we really want people to share it. So, as the new school terms starts here in the UK, and people start to get back into more of a daily routine Aly and I are kicking off #MugTour on Instagram.

All we ask you to do is post photos of your cuppa on Instagram  – be it tea, coffee, a hot toddy or whatever else you fancy – and just include the #MugTour hashtag. Tell us where you are, use a nice looking mug if you have one and there are bonus points (where points mean absolutely nothing!) for the most impressive places that your mug tours to in the week. If you can get a landmark in the background then even better still. Feel free to also use the #mycuppa and #igteaclub tags and remember a cuppa’s always nicer if you have a biscuit and a nice natter with it.

Every Monday one of us will be posting a MugTour Monday round up of our favourite pictures from the week.
